The weather was to be sunny, with some afternoon breeze where I live.  As I,ve been working on a soon to be posted modified hotrod mooching reel that was complete enough to test I was thinking thats reason enough to go fishing.

This reel is similar to an earlier one that I have been using for a few years. It has a spool dia of 5.5 inches, a large diameter carbon fiber drag. 2 spool bearings and one bearing on the drag disk hub.  the parts inside are sst. and its all aluminum.   I put the rubber like handles on but may swap them out later when time permits.

Afternoon came with still no bites?  So we continued with fading confidence...... and then there it was the serious strike you dream of.

I got the first one that day,  It was a nice one that threw a temper tantrum,  I was using a Diawa 10-6 xh DSX rod with mooching rod mods to the handles and reel seat.  It worked really well, as did the new reel.  I was pleased with the new set-up and a great test fish as well.   This was a real slab,  and we welcomed it on board with grins
